Three Genta-designed vintage Bvlgari

 

Here are three vintage rectangular Bvlgari watches which have been designed by Gerald Genta during the 1970s and 1980s.

Two of them are dual time, the third being time-only.


One is oriented vertically, while the other two are oriented horizontally.

Let's have a look.


A/ VERTICAL DUAL TIME



I personally like the two-tone champagne dial with two silver registers with black stick and Arabic hour indices.



The 18k yellow gold case measures 25 x 37 mm and it contains two separate Ebel manual-winding movements, which can be set independently by their dedicated crown.



Like almost all rectangular watches, it wears a little big on the wrist.



The “B” signed buckle is a nice touch.

B/ HORIZONTAL DUAL TIME

The two-tone dial is said to have been produced by Stern Fréres.



The case is in 18k yellow gold.









Again, the buckle is signedB”.
